Reflections and Encounters in Development Research through APPEAR

The overall objective of APPEAR is to strengthen scientific foundations and institutional capacities in higher education, research, and management at the participating institutions within the thematic framework of the UN Sustainable Development Goals. Since the launch of the program in 2009, 98 preparatory funding projects, 63 academic partnerships, and 11 advanced academic partnerships have been implemented in 24 countries. In all, 174 APPEAR scholarship holders have successfully completed a master’s or PhD program at an Austrian University. APPEAR is funded by the Austrian Development Agency (ADA) as part of International Partnerships Austria and is implemented by OeAD – Austria’s Agency for Education and Internationalisation.

This reader reflects, in a free and formally diverse manner, collaborations in the field of development research – be it through theoretical, biographical, research-technical, or philosophical considerations or through personal encounters, impressions, feelings, reservations, or experiences. Andreas J. Obrecht is a sociologist, social and cultural anthropologist and a writer. He was an assistant professor at the Institute of Sociology, University of Vienna (1988–1993); was the head of the Interdisciplinary Research Institute for Development Cooperation (IEZ), Johannes Kepler University Linz (1998‐2009); was a visiting professor for the thematic focus Sub‐Saharan Africa and South Pacific at the Department for Contemporary History, Karl Franzens University Graz (1998–2013); has been the host of cultural and scientific programs at the Austrian Broadcasting Cooperation (ORF) since 2004; and has been the head of the section “Science and Research for Development Cooperation” at Austria’s Agency for Education and Internationalisation (OeAD) since 2009, currently responsible for following programs: APPEAR, Africa-UniNet, and Cooperation Development.
